Experience the vibrant sounds of reggae, soul, and dancehall with T>G & J Byrd, a dynamic Jamaican duo bringing infectious rhythms and uplifting energy to every performance. T>G, originally from Spanish Town, Jamaica, blends reggae, hip- hop, and dancehall into a powerful sound that inspires unity, love, and resilience. His debut EP 528 Forever has garnered over 54,000 Spotify streams, and the video for his lead track, GIVE LOVE, was nominated for Best Music Video at the Okanagan Screen Awards. Now based in Canada, T>G continues to electrify audiences with his high-energy performances and meaningful lyrics. J Byrd, born Janelle Mighty, was raised in Jamaica and has been surrounded by music her entire life. With a voice that blends soulful depth and dynamic energy, she draws inspiration from legends like Sade and Rihanna. Now performing across Canada, she captivates audiences with her authenticity and powerful stage presence. The Legendary Lake Monsters are a sizzling high energy 11-piece band bringing together the talents of Anita Baturin (vocals) and Paul May (vocals and guitar), Sergei Ryga (Keys/Vocal), Blair Shier (Bass) and Greg Baturin (Drums), with a driving 6 piece horn section of Alto Sax (Alex Barss), Tenor Sax (Craig Carmody), and Bari Sax (Cory Bagg), with Trombone (Ann Dorval) andTrumpets (Rick Smith and Al Szeliga).
Think Gloria Estefan meets Amy Winehouse walking into a club to jam with the Tower of Power and Carlos Santana is playing guitar with Prince, all this is happening in Chicago. That’s the Legendary Lake Monsters from Vernon, British Columbia. Dance was the reason that The Legendary Lake Monsters formed in 2012, creating a dance band unlike any other in the Okanagan; a dynamic and entertaining horn-driven sound, playing music from a wide range of genres including Swing, R&B, 60s to 90s Pop and Rock (such as Blondie, Eurythmics, David Bowie, Van Morrison, B52, Chicago, Stevie Wonder, Beatles, etc), Rat Pack, Funk, Latin, and 21st-century horns-based music from artists such as Bruno Mars, Colin James, Cake, Amy Winehouse. Maroon Five, Trombone Shorty, Adele, Meghan Trainor, Magic, Shemekia Copeland, etc... The Monsters can do full sets of one genre, or mix them up depending on the event.
Members of the band have shared the stage with internationally known artists such as: Colin James, Mike Reno (Loverboy), Jo Burt (formerly of Black Sabbath), Dzal Martin (The Equals), Jack Lovin (Powder Blues), Russell Jackson (The BB King Band), Alfie Zappacosta, Paul Laine, and Sonny Rhodes (Sonny Rhodes Blues Band).
In the past few years, the Legendary Lake Monsters have played to large audiences at Vernon’s Funtastic Music Festival, the Penticton Peach Fest Music Festival, Penticton's massive Rib and Music Festival, Vernon Jazz Club, Vibrant Vine Winery, Lorenzo's Cafe, The Green Pub, Sparkling Hills resort and the 400+ capacity Vernon Prestige Lodge, performing a fabulous Bond 007 themed New Years night in 2015, a popular 2017 sizzling Mardi Gras New Years, and a classy Rat Pack Las Vegas 2018 NYE tribute. We have also performed at many private functions, parties, weddings and fundraiser events such as Rotary Dream Auction, Kindale Diamond Premiere, Cotton's Chocolate Valentine's for Mexico, and Dancing with Vernon and Shuswap Stars.

What is ACTION?
ACTION
stands for
Apprenticeship Completion Training, Innovative Opportunities, and Networking
. It's a dedicated initiative that supports
women and gender-diverse apprentices
in the construction and manufacturing trades.
How does ACTION support apprentices?
We’re here to help apprentices succeed and thrive through a range of services and opportunities, including:
Financial support
for those returning to technical training.
Tutoring
for practical assessments, SLEs, and Red Seal (IP) exams.
Professional development
and access to sponsored industry certifications.
Networking events
(like this one!) to build community and connections in the skilled trades
